У нас новые результаты: по нашему обращению убрали огромную кучу около контейнерной площадки по адресу: ул.Эдварда Грига д.18, к.1 (Коммунарка). Об этом мы писали здесь👈
Куча копилась почти месяц, как нам сказали местные жители произошло это в следствии смены управляющей компании 🤷
Все может быть, но людям нужна чистота, а не подробности внутренней кухни работников ЖКХ 👷🏻
Благодарим Управу Коммунарки за быструю реакцию на заявку 🙏🏻
